A Technical Architect is responsible for the design and building of technical architecture.
As a Technical Architect you will design and build robust technical architectures to address complex organisational challenges. You will undertake a structured analysis of technical issues, translating this analysis into well‑defined technical solutions.
You’ll identify underlying problems, look for opportunities to collaborate and reuse components and communicate effectively with technical and non‑technical stakeholders.
In this role, you will also build trusted partnerships with diverse teams, ensuring alignment across multiple technologies, business areas, and locations.

The Home Office Digital Enablers Portfolio supports essential areas of the Home Office by creating, maintaining, and managing key technology solutions. We work closely with all portfolios to make sure all teams are enabled to complete their day‑to‑day jobs without having to worry about technology.
You will transform business requirements into secure, scalable, and future‑proof technical architectures in this role. You’ll work in agile, collaborative environments to design and deliver services that meet user needs and strategic goals.
You will guide stakeholders through technical decisions, ensuring alignment with governance and assurance processes, and championing continuous improvement and innovation.
